Watch out when you buy more expensive electronics from china like smart phones, they tend to write a lower product price on the invoice, and customs don't like it, it could be stuck at customs for a long time and you could pay a fine.
I don't know for a fact that fasttech are doing it just that a lot of china based sites do.
